Home Fire Safety Visits Grampian Fire and Rescue Service can provide a free home fire safety visit to all residents of Grampian, and if required, provide and fit a free smoke alarm, including smoke alarms for the deaf or hard of hearing. This safety check is carried out by firefighters from a local fire station, and will take approximately 20 minutes. They will look at all areas of fire risk within your home, fit smoke alarms where necessary and advise you on their maintenance. They will also give advice and information on how to stay safe from fire, including kitchen hazards, candles, heaters, electric blankets, safe disposal of smoking materials and the points to consider when making a home fire escape plan. |
